EDGAR LUSTGARTEN (APRIL 14, 1916, CHICAGO, ILLINOIS, USA – AUGUST 24, 1979, LOS ANGELES, CALIFORNIA, USA)
A pupil and later assistant of the celebrated cellist Emanuel Feuerman, was a member of the NBC Symphony when Arturo Toscanini conducted it. Mr. Lustgarten has been principal cellist of the St. Louis Symphony, cellist with the NBC Quartet, the Mischakoff Quartet, and Pacific Arts Trio. He presented the world premiere of the Ward-Steinman Cello Concerto with the Tokyo Philharmonic.
